A naturally aspirated engine, also known as a normally aspirated engine, and abbreviated to N/A or NA, is an internal combustion engine in which air intake depends solely on atmospheric pressure and does not have forced induction through a turbocharger or a supercharger. A … Web30 de may. de 2024 · The term NA stands for the Naturally Aspirated engine. This term applies only to an internal combustion (IC) engine. In an IC engine, the intake of the air completely depends upon the atmospheric pressure. So, manufacturers term it as naturally aspirated or naturally breathing. WebAspiration (phonetics) In phonetics, aspiration is the strong burst of air that accompanies either the release or, in the case of preaspiration, the closure of some obstruent s. To feel or see the difference between aspirated and unaspirated sounds, one can put a hand or a lit candle in front of his or her mouth, and say "tore" (IPA [tʰɔɹ] ) and then "store" (IPA [stɔɹ] ).
